Statutory provision of the Maine Revised Statutes establishing rules governing the reemployment of retired state employees, teachers and school administrators, including eligibility conditions, compensation, benefits, retirement system contributions and employer reporting obligations.
Jurisdiction: State of Maine, United States
Legal Code: Maine Revised Statutes
Section Number: §17859
Subject: Retirement and Reemployment of Public Employees
Document Type: Statutory Law Provision
Responsible Institution: Maine Legislature
Administering Body: Maine Public Employees Retirement System
Applicable Roles: State Employees, Teachers, School Administrators
Key Terms Defined: Classroom-based employee
Employment Conditions: Minimum 30-day separation before reemployment with the same employer
Compensation Rules: Salary determined according to applicable collective bargaining agreements or standard negotiations
Retirement Benefits Status: Retirees may continue receiving entitled retirement benefits during reemployment
Pension Contributions: Employer contributions toward unfunded liability continue during reemployment
Health Plan Contributions: Employer and employee contributions to the state group health plan continue at standard rates
Reporting Requirements: Employers must report reemployed retirees to the retirement system and the Bureau of the Budget
Legislative History: PL 2011 c.380 Pt.MMM §1; PL 2011 c.420 Pt.L §1; PL 2013 c.486 Pt.A §§1–2; PL 2015 c.321 §1; PL 2019 c.436 §1; PL 2025 c.221 §§24–25
